KARHIA PRO COAT STRIPPER!
General description
KarhiaPro is the world’s first trimmer for strip-
ping wire-coated dogs. The machine mimics
hand stripping, but is much faster. For this
reason, the machine removes much less hair
with each movement, which is more pleasant
for the dog. The machine considerably reduces
the load on the user’s fingers.
The KarhiaPro trimmer has a powerful 24V
engine. The machine’s stripping power can be
adjusted, however, to suit the dog, meaning it
does not remove tightly growing hair.
The machine has a belt and a stripping paw
which remove old, mature hair with stripping
movements.
The machine carries out 1,800 stripping move-
ments per minute. When the stripping paw is
worn out, it is replaced. The hair passes
through the hose to the KarhiaTube container
or vacuum cleaner, ensuring a clean room. The
KarhiaTube container can also be used to check
easily how the hair starts to detach. You can use
an ordinary household vacuum cleaner (permit-
ted suction: 600-2500 W) with the KarhiaPro
trimmer.

3.2.Preparing the coat before stripping
NB! Do not wash the dog’s coat for a week or
two before stripping.
Comb the coat thoroughly and remove or comb
out tangles. If the dog has a lot of undercoat, it
must be removed using special tools. This
makes stripping considerably easier. If the dog
has soft hair on its legs or elsewhere, or if it has
been trimmed with clippers and the hair has
softened, do not strip these areas using the
machine. We recommend you familiarise your-
self with breed-specific trimming instructions
beforehand.
4. USE
4.1. General
Once you've done the preparations and re-
moved tangles you can start the trimming. The
machine is moved against the grain. When
moved against the grain, the stripping motion is
done with the grain, just like when hand-
stripped.

4.2. Turning on and off
First turn on the vacuum cleaner and then the
KarhiaPro machine by sliding the switch to “on”.
To turn the machine off, slide the switch to “off”.
Ensure that the power level of the machine is
set to a minimum. If it is possible to adjust the
power of the vacuum, set it to medium for
short-haired dogs. When grooming long-haired
dogs, the suction should be set to maximum
power. Place the comb that comes with the
machine firmly against the dog’s skin and hold
tight to the skin with your other hand. Start
stripping hair on the dog’s back. The Karhia-
Tube container can be used to check how the
hair starts to detach. Move the machine slowly.
Start to increase the area you started in.
4.3. Stripping power adjustment
Before starting trimming, adjust the stripping
power while the machine is on by turning the
power knob to direction marked with (+). In-
crease the power until the rubber stripping belt
starts to rotate with the stripping paw.
Start by trimming a small area on the dog’s back
while keeping the dog’s skin tight with your
other hand. Increase the stripping power grad-
ually. When the machine starts to remove the
hair, you can usually increase the power even
more and thus speed up the trimming. If the
dog starts to react with the too high stripping
power, decrease the strength.
Stripping paws wear out little by little, so de-
pending on the type of trimmed hair you may
need to increase the stripping power as the
work progresses.
4.4. Comb distance adjustment
The comb distance adjustment allows you to
optimise stripping for coats of different lengths.
The comb can be adjusted to three different
distances. Move the comb by releasing the latch
on the bottom of the handle (fig. 8).
When the hair is short, that is, down to a few
centimetres, the comb can be kept at the short-
est setting, as close as possible to the stripping
paw and belt.
If a new, shorter layer of top coat has grown,
adjust the comb further away from the strip-
ping paw and belt.
You will find the best distance by trying differ-
ent settings during trimming and looking at
how the hair detaches.

4.5. Choosing a stripping paw
Dogs’ coats are unique. Their hair can be dense
or thin and detach easily or with more difficulty.
Some dogs’ hair can come offthe back easily,
for example, while their neck hair might be
tighter. The following table gives instructions
for choosing a stripping paw.
NB!
The table is for guidance purposes only. By
experimenting you can find an option to suit all
coats. Here, too, practice makes perfect! Listen
to and look at the dog while you work. Some
dogs can have weak, easily removable hair, but
can react more easily. In that case, use the Rake
paw.
4.6. Grooming tips
•Always start grooming by combing the dog's
coat and removing the undercoat if neces-
sary.
•Adjust the comb to the right distance.
•Keep the dog's skin tight with your other
hand. The closer from the machine you keep
the skin tight, the better the machine does
the job.
•Always press the trimmer firmly against the
dog's back to prevent the dog’s skin from
moving.
•When you find a suitable stripping power and
the hair begins to detach, trim a small area to
the dog's back and start to enlarge it calmly.
•If the dog has a tight or dense coat, take just
half of comb's width of hair inside the ma-
chine. Progress calmly, moving the machine
quickly does not speed up the trimming. Give
the machine time to do the plucking.
•Check occasionally that the stripping paw is
unbroken or worn out. Trimming with broken
stripping paw may damage the stripping belt.
•Long or otherwise challenging hair can be
usually removed best by taking some hair
inside the device and then start to move the
device backwards. This way the dog’s skin
usually stays tight. You can also progress by
moving the machine back and forth. The
machine plucks hair also when moved back-
wards.
•When you finish trimming, remember to
adjust the stripping power to the minimum.
The lifetime of the machine can shorten if the
machine is stored with the high stripping
power for a long time.

5.3. Belt package removal and cleaning
Remove the comb. Unscrew the screws of the
belt package from both sides of the machine
(fig. 14). Pull the belt package out (fig. 15).
If hair has got under the belt or the belt does
not turn easily, carefully pull the belt out from
the carrier (fig. 16) and remove any hairs.
You can also remove the end rolls of the belt
package by pulling them. Detach them and
remove any hairs from around the carrier (fig.
17).
Remove the hairs and install the belt package
by gently pushing it back into the machine
using in the indicated “IN ->“ direction. If the
belt package does not go back in easily, make
sure that you are inserting it the right way (fig.
18).
6. MAINTENANCE
The mechanics of the machine have been lubri-
cated in the factory and do not need to be
maintained or lubricated. Please leave all other
maintenance procedures, other than the ones
mentioned in these instructions, to Karhia
Service. You can find instructions for sending
your machine for servicing at www.karhia.com.

7. TROUBLESHOOTING
The following table presents typical problem situations and instructions for solving them. If the table
does not contain a solution to your problem, search for more instructions at www.karhia.com or contact
our customer service team.
!
!
!
Problem
Solution
The device does not turn on
Check that the transformer cord is undamaged and that it
is firmly plugged into the mains. Check, too, that all the
connecting points on the hose are attached as they
should be.
The machine is running, but does
not strip
Excess hair has probably got into the machine. Turn off
the machine, unplug from the mains and remove the hair
from the machine.
The belt does not rotate
Excess hair has probably accumulated around the belt.
Turn offthe machine and unplug from the mains.
Remove the hair from around the belt package. See the
“Belt package removal and cleaning” section of the
instructions.
Hair clogs up the machine
Check that the vacuum you are using works and that its
hose is attached firmly in the KarhiaTube container (or in
the KarhiaPro hose, if you are not using a KarhiaTube
container). There is enough suction if you can feel it at
the opening of the KarhiaPro machine. If possible, try
turning the suction up.
The machine overheats
Suction is offor too weak. Check that the vacuum is
working. Turn the suction up. Excess hair has gathered in
the machine and blocks the flow of air. Clean out hair
from the inside of the machine.
